Understanding the French Market
To successfully expand into the French market, you need to understand its unique characteristics. The French market, known for its high-quality expectations and distinct cultural preferences, demands tailored approaches in marketing and product offerings.
French consumers value authenticity, sustainability, and excellent customer service. Therefore, it’s crucial to incorporate these values into your strategies.

Detailed Steps to Reach French Consumers
To achieve a successful mobile reach expansion in France, follow these detailed steps:
Step 1: Market Research and Analysis
Begin with comprehensive market research to gather insights about consumer preferences, competitive landscape, and regulatory requirements.
Key actions:
- Use online tools like Google Trends, Statista, and Pew Research to analyze consumer trends.
- Engage with local market research firms for detailed insights.
- Study your competitors to identify market gaps and opportunities.
Step 2: Legal and Regulatory Compliance
Navigating through France’s regulatory environment is crucial. Ensure compliance with all legal requirements to avoid penalties.
Essential actions:
- Familiarize yourself with GDPR regulations to protect consumer data.
- Register your business according to French business laws and obtain necessary licenses.
- Consult with a legal expert specializing in French regulations.
Step 3: Localization of Your Mobile App/Service
Adapting your mobile app or service to the French context enhances user experience and builds trust.
Best practices:
- Translate your app/service into French and ensure the translations are culturally appropriate.
- Adopt the metric system (e.g., kilometers, Celsius) as opposed to imperial units.
- Consider offering French payment options and using the euro for pricing.

Practical FAQ for French Market Expansion
What are the major cultural considerations for marketing in France?
When marketing in France, consider the following cultural aspects:
- Respect for privacy: French consumers highly value their privacy. Ensure your marketing practices respect their personal data.
- Authenticity: Consumers appreciate authentic and transparent marketing. Avoid overly aggressive tactics.
- Quality: High-quality products and services are highly valued. Focus on delivering excellence.
- Customer service: French consumers expect prompt and efficient customer support.
